Germany Explores Wastewater as Sustainable Energy Source
Germany aims to harness wastewater heat for energy, using heat exchangers and heat pumps to power buildings; pilot projects exist but large-scale implementation faces bureaucratic and regulatory hurdles; the potential energy savings are estimated at 5-15% of Germany's heating energy needs.

US Imposes Steep Tariffs on Southeast Asian Solar Panel Imports
The US Commerce Department imposed tariffs up to 3,521% on solar panel imports from Cambodia, Malaysia, Thailand, and Vietnam due to alleged Chinese subsidies and dumping, impacting $12 billion in 2023 imports and potentially raising prices for US consumers while benefiting US manufacturers.

High UK Energy Costs Despite Renewable Energy Surge
Britain's electricity prices remain high despite renewable energy exceeding 50% of generation in 2023, due to a gas-dominated market pricing system; this 'marginal pricing' sets prices based on the most expensive source, gas, 98% of the time, impacting businesses and investment.
